You are seeing your own bid on the bids page because you are logged in to your Ebay account, if you log out you'll find that all bids are labelled the same.

Equally, since I'm logged into my own account I can not tell which is your bid, they are all labelled 'private listing - bidder identity protected'.

This is how Ebay always works it has nothing to do with how the bid was placed.
